Text copied to clipboard!

Název

Text copied to clipboard!

Vývojář backendu

Popis

Text copied to clipboard!
Hledáme zkušeného vývojáře backendu, který se připojí k našemu dynamickému týmu a pomůže nám vytvářet robustní, škálovatelné a bezpečné serverové aplikace. Jako vývojář backendu budete zodpovědný za návrh a implementaci logiky na straně serveru, správu databází, integraci s frontendem a zajištění vysokého výkonu a dostupnosti našich služeb. Vaší hlavní náplní práce bude vývoj API, optimalizace databázových dotazů, správa serverové infrastruktury a spolupráce s frontend vývojáři, designéry a projektovými manažery. Očekáváme, že budete mít hluboké znalosti programovacích jazyků jako je Python, Java, Node.js nebo PHP, a zkušenosti s databázemi jako MySQL, PostgreSQL nebo MongoDB. Ideální kandidát má zkušenosti s vývojem RESTful API, zná principy návrhu softwarové architektury a má zkušenosti s cloudovými platformami jako AWS, Azure nebo Google Cloud. Dále oceníme znalost kontejnerizačních technologií jako Docker a nástrojů pro správu verzí jako Git. Tato pozice vyžaduje schopnost samostatné práce i týmové spolupráce, analytické myšlení a ochotu učit se nové technologie. Nabízíme atraktivní platové ohodnocení, flexibilní pracovní dobu, možnost práce na dálku a příležitost podílet se na vývoji inovativních produktů. Pokud máte vášeň pro backend vývoj a chcete pracovat na smysluplných projektech, neváhejte se přihlásit. Těšíme se na vaši reakci!

Odpovědnosti

Text copied to clipboard!
  • Vývoj a údržba serverové logiky aplikací
  • Navrhování a implementace RESTful API
  • Správa a optimalizace databází
  • Integrace s frontendem a dalšími systémy
  • Zajištění bezpečnosti a výkonu aplikací
  • Spolupráce s ostatními členy týmu
  • Nasazování aplikací na produkční prostředí
  • Monitorování a ladění backendových služeb
  • Dokumentace kódu a technických řešení
  • Účast na plánování a návrhu architektury

Požadavky

Text copied to clipboard!
  • Zkušenosti s vývojem backendu (min. 2 roky)
  • Znalost programovacích jazyků (např. Python, Java, Node.js)
  • Zkušenosti s databázemi (MySQL, PostgreSQL, MongoDB)
  • Znalost návrhu API a architektury aplikací
  • Zkušenosti s verzovacími systémy (Git)
  • Znalost práce s Linuxem a serverovým prostředím
  • Zkušenosti s cloudovými platformami (AWS, Azure, GCP) výhodou
  • Znalost Dockeru a CI/CD nástrojů výhodou
  • Schopnost týmové spolupráce
  • Analytické myšlení a samostatnost

Potenciální otázky na pohovor

Text copied to clipboard!
  • Jaké programovací jazyky ovládáte?
  • Máte zkušenosti s vývojem RESTful API?
  • Jaké databáze jste používal(a) v předchozích projektech?
  • Pracoval(a) jste někdy s cloudovými platformami?
  • Jaké nástroje používáte pro správu verzí kódu?
  • Máte zkušenosti s Dockerem nebo jinými kontejnerizačními technologiemi?
  • Jak přistupujete k optimalizaci výkonu backendu?
  • Jaké bezpečnostní praktiky dodržujete při vývoji?
  • Jak řešíte chyby a ladění aplikací?
  • Jaký je váš přístup k týmové spolupráci?